The new Bisection++ Algorithm
Hello All,

I just posted a second improvement for the Bisection method, which I call the Bisection++ method. You can download the pdf file that discusses it here. I also include Excel files for the Bisection Plus and Bisection++ methods. You can download them from this web page. You can download other new algorithms from that web page too.

Both new methods compete with Newton's method. They use linear slope and inverse quadratic interpolation in a manner that avoids using the slope of the target function. This strategy does not make them vulnerable to low slope values--as is the case with Newton's method.
